New submission from igor voltaic <ibolsch at gmail.com>:
MemoryError: null
...
File "....", line 13, in repack__file
shutil.unpack_archive(local_file_path, local_dir)
File "python3.6/shutil.py", line 983, in unpack_archive
func(filename, extract_dir, **kwargs)
File "python3.6/shutil.py", line 901, in _unpack_zipfile
data = zip.read(info.filename)
File "python3.6/zipfile.py", line 1338, in read
return fp.read()
File "python3.6/zipfile.py", line 858, in read
buf += self._read1(self.MAX_N)
File "python3.6/zipfile.py", line 948, in _read1
data = self._decompressor.decompress(data, n)
shutil.unpack_archive tries to read the whole file into memory, making use of any buffer at all. Python crashes for really large files. In my case — archive: ~1.7G, unpacked: ~10G. Interestingly zipfile.ZipFile.extractall handles this case more effective.
